Iceland - Healthcare Expenditure on Retailers of Medical Goods
Since 2014, Iceland Healthcare Expenditure on Retailers of Medical Goods was up 6.6% year on year. With €719.61 Per Capita in 2019, the country was ranked number 3 comparing other countries in Healthcare Expenditure on Retailers of Medical Goods. Iceland is overtaken by Switzerland, which was ranked number 2 at €760.95 Per Capita and is followed by Norway with €713.83 Per Capita. Germany ranked the highest with €899.69 Per Capita in 2019, that is a growth of 1.9% versus 2018. Latvia witnessed the best average annual growth at +7.5% per year, while United Kingdom recorded the worst performance at -0.8% per year.
